Description

The final detour. . . . . .and the third book of the Detour Paris trilogy. Dead men might tell no tales, but their associates do, and when Tucker begins investigating, truths about his powerful but anonymous adversary begin to unravel, enabling him to find high ground and gain a narrow chance to triumph over all odds. When you take away all that a man has, leaving him with nothing more to lose, what remains is the most dangerous animal in the jungle, and right now that's Tucker Blue, and he's pissed. Love and money got Tucker into this mess, and it's love and money that'll get him out, but he must be willing to sacrifice either or both to rescue his princess and destroy his enemies, not just destroy them - annihilate them. He needs an army. So he recruits one, beginning with a single platoon of thirty, thumb-size Japanese Giant Hornets spraying flesh-melting poison. It's a start. The rest is a campaign that only a crazed advertising man like Tucker Blue could dream up, someone with nothing to lose other than the cojones to pull it off. Step into the world of romance from a man's perspective and see what love is really all about. Detour Amour (book # 3 in the Detour Paris series) is the heart stopping, thrilling wrap up to the Detour Paris series. (Inspired by an actual dating experience, Detour Paris is for mature audiences.)

Author Biography:

Jack Dancer is a Southerner born and bred, living in Southern California with his beautiful wife Linda; Lucymae a designer dog of questionable breeding and dubious appearance and Cleo the aptly named cat. Two horses, "Prince" Riki and Vincent "Vinnie" round out the Dancer troupe.
